LESSON 62 A good example
A poor boy once went to a ragged school, where his face was well washed.
When he returned home, the neighbours looked at him with astonishment.
They said, "That looks like Tom Rogers, and yet it can' be, for he is so clean."
Presently his mother looked at him, and seeing that his face was so clean,
she fancied that her own face was dirty, and forthwith she washed it.
The father soon came home from his work, and, seeing his wife and his son so clean,
he thought that his face was dirty, and so he followed their example.
Father, mother, and son being clean, the mother began to think that the room looked dirty;
so she went down on her knees and scrubbed the floor clean.
A woman lived next door. Seeing so great a change in her neighbours,
she thought that her face and her room were very dirty; so she, too, speedily set about cleaning them.
This story shows how two houses and their occupants were made tidy and comfortable,
simply by the example of the clean face of one ragged school boy.
Children, as well as grown-up people, should always set a good example.
We never know how much good may be done in that way; nor can we tell how much harm results from a bad example.
第六十二课 一个好榜样
一个贫穷的男孩在贫民儿童免费学校上学,在学校的时候把脸洗得很干净。
放学回到家后,邻居们难以置信地看着他说,
“你看起来像汤姆罗杰斯,但是跟他还差一点,因为他比你更干净。”
过了一会儿,他母亲看到他那么干净的脸时,
意识到她自己的脸却脏兮兮的,便立刻转身洗脸去了。
过了不久父亲下班回家,当看到他的妻子和他的儿子梳洗地这么干净,
也同样意识到自己该以他们为榜样。
父亲,母亲,儿子都变得干干净净了,母亲开始觉得屋子也该收拾一下了;
因此她跪下来开始擦洗地板。
住在隔壁女人看到自己的邻居家里发生了这么大变化,
她也开始觉得自己的脸,自己的房间相比之下是如此不堪;所以她也开始飞速的收拾并清洗起来。
这个故事告诉我们相邻的两家住户是如何互相影响着来保持整洁舒适的家庭环境的,
起因只是一位在贫民学校上学的小男孩。
不单单是儿童,成年人也应该树立一个好榜样。
我们永远意想不到自己文明的举动会给他人造成多大的影响,同样我们也不知道树立坏的榜样所带来的危害。
